Simply search for "portable power stations" on Amazon and you'll be presented with hundreds of options. From small units for topping off camping gear, to large all-in-one units that can provide home back-up power, high quality choices at reasonable prices abound.
Are they safe? The mathematical odds of a portable power station catching fire are extremely low, occurring in less than a fraction of a percent of units. However, because they contain large capacity lithium-based batteries, the possible consequences of a malfunction must be taken into account.
While no device is completely without risk, choosing a reputable brand, following best usage practices, and keeping an eye on power loads can make a world of difference.
Also, don't charge them unattended at night, and consider keeping them in the garage when not in use. Safety first.
Permanently installed BESS in the 10 to 30 kWh range can make for an ever present and powerfull home backup system. No matter what, you're prepared and grid outages won't even slow you down.
Sign up for a time based rate plan with your provider, and you can charge your batteries cheaply at night, and put them in service during the peak hours of 4 PM to 8 PM, to save money.
This level is a step above utilizing a portable power station for backup, and will cost more and require more design knowledge and system upkeep.
Combine batteries, hybrid inverters, and solar panels to build out a complete power system of your own.
You can hire a professional solar installer, which will be expensive, or DIY, which requires knowledge and ability.
The professional route means you can rest easy knowing the job was done to code. However, the Federal Tax Credit was eliminated in 2025, so you bear the full cost of the system. It won't be cheap.
The DIY route can be challenging, and safety must be your top priority, but you can save half or more, and become a home power wizard in the process.

Did you know your electric vehicle might be able to power your work tools? Or power your home? Or even provide power to the grid during peak usage times to power your neighbors home?
While not common... yet, these are all exciting new possibilities being developed. Bi-directional charging and smarter grids are key to this bold new future.
Already with us today is a simplified version of load shifting, whereby you can charge your EV with cheap electricity at night, assuming you're on a time based rate plan, and drive it during the day. Charging this way could cost as little as $5 per full charge, for the average sedan.
The ConnectDER meter collar adapter is a game-changer for home electrification. By sitting between the utility meter and the socket, it creates an interconnection point that bypasses the main electrical panel.
The adapter allows homeowners to add solar, energy storage, or EV chargers without tearing into home wiring or paying for a costly main panel upgrade. To install, your electrical provider will pull the meter, plug in the collar, and snap the meter back into place. The balance of your system will then connect via the adapter.
The technology is UL-listed and actively approved by major utilities across numerous states, effectively clearing major bottlenecks for residential green energy.
NOTE: Not all homeowners will want/need to install one of these. Those who have newer 200 amp service with extra load and breaker capacity might find it less expensive to go the traditional route of connection inside the breaker box. Currently Ark Valley Electric does not allow the use of these devices, but Evergy has approved them.
